Our Army at Edward's Ferry,
on the Potomac, opposite Leesburg | Additional Description: During the Civil War, Edwards Ferry connected Union Maryland with Confederate Virginia.
Harper’s Weekly depicted Union troops passing through Edwards Ferry in October 1861. Many troops and supplies from both sides crossed the river here throughout the war.
